Brief summary
Early clinical detection of acute coronary syndromes (ACS) can be difficult. In particular, distinction between cardiac and non-cardiac events may entail 12-36 hours of delay whilst serial biomarker results are awaited and/or subsequent tests (such as exercise electrocardiography) are performed. We have achieved the first ever identification of a signal peptide in the circulation (B-type Natriuretic Peptide signal peptide (BNP-SP)) and shown that it has potential to specifically and rapidly identify cardiac ischemia. Using specific immunoassay, peptide sequencing, mass spectrometry, high performance liquid chromatography (HPLC), we will determine the amino acid structure of BNP-SP. In order to complete this detailed analysis, we need approximately 3.5L of blood from patients who have recently suffered an acute myocardial infarction to provide sufficient BNP-SP We therefore require a single venous blood sample of 50 mls each from 70 people taken within 8 hours of onset of symptoms of heart attack. This sample can be taken in conjunction with routine blood tests upon admission to hospital.
Interventions
Using specific immunoassay, peptide sequencing, mass spectrometry, high performance liquid chromatography (HPLC), we will determine the amino acid structure of plasma B-type Natriuretic Peptide signal peptide (BNP-SP). A single 50ml blood sample will be collected at admission from people who present to hospital within 8 hours of onset of symptoms with evidence of an acute myocardial infarction. This study is limited to the collection of a single blood sample only and will continue until 70 samples of 50 mls each have been collected.

Eligibility
Inclusion criteria
70 patients presenting to the Accident & Emergency department or the Coronary Care Unit of Christchurch Hospital with typical chest pains (<8 hours from onset), clear evidence of "ST" segment elevation on Electrocardioegraph (ECG) together with a rise of plasma Troponin levels
Exclusion criteria
Unable to give informed consent Unable to comply with study requirements
